Abstract
BACKGROUND: The occurrence of cyanobacterial blooms in freshwater presents a threat to human health. However, epidemiological studies on the association between cyanobacterial blooms in drinking water sources and human health outcomes are scarce. The objective of this study was to evaluate if cyanobacterial blooms were associated with increased emergency room visits for gastrointestinal (GI), respiratory and dermal illnesses.Entities:

Descriptive statistics of variables used in the study (Data in December, January and February were excluded)
| Variable | N | Mean | Std Dev | Minimum | Maximum |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Daily count of gastrointestinal illness | 1100 | 72.57 | 14.85 | 36 | 132 |
| Daily count of respiratory illness | 1100 | 79.13 | 29.88 | 27 | 206 |
| Daily count of dermal illness | 1100 | 24.24 | 7.38 | 6 | 55 |
| Daily count of cyanobacteria cells (maximum from 5 pixels) | 273 | 76,280 | 101,572 | 10,000 | 575,440 |
| Daily O3 (ppm) | 1100 | 0.03 | 0.01 | 0.005 | 0.07 |
| Daily SO2 (ppb) | 1100 | 3.63 | 3.71 | 0 | 35.9 |
| Daily NO2 (ppm) | 1100 | 29.23 | 9.85 | 8 | 68 |
| Daily CO (ppm) | 1100 | 0.36 | 0.18 | 0 | 1.9 |
| Daily PM2.5 (μg/m3) | 1100 | 9.48 | 5.30 | 1.1 | 57.4 |
| Daily precipitation (mm) | 1100 | 4.00 | 9.94 | 0 | 114.89 |
| Daily mean temperature (°C) | 1100 | 14.73 | 7.53 | −8 | 30.6 |
